Wrist Spin vs. Finger Spin: Know the Difference

Shumaila Saeed
By Shumaila Saeed || Published on February 8, 2024
Wrist Spin involves rotating the ball using the wrist, while Finger Spin uses the fingers to impart spin on the ball.
Wrist Spin vs. Finger Spin

Key Differences

Wrist Spin is a bowling technique in cricket where the bowler uses his wrist to impart spin to the ball. This action creates significant turn and bounce, often unpredictable to the batsman. In contrast, Finger Spin, another cricket bowling style, relies on the fingers to spin the ball. The Finger Spin generates less turn than the Wrist Spin but offers greater control.

In Wrist Spin, the bowler's wrist action is crucial for imparting spin. It's a complex skill that requires practice to perfect. This technique can deceive batsmen with its variety and sharp turn. Conversely, Finger Spin involves using the fingers, particularly the index and middle fingers, to rotate the ball. This style is often seen as easier to control, making it a common choice for accuracy.

Bowlers specializing in Wrist Spin are often referred to as wrist spinners or leg-spinners/googly bowlers, depending on the specific type. This technique is known for its effectiveness in taking wickets. On the other hand, Finger Spin, practiced by off-spinners and left-arm orthodox spinners, is more about consistency and building pressure on the batsman.

The Wrist Spin can be more challenging to master due to the complex wrist movements involved. It can also put more strain on the bowler's wrist and forearm. Finger Spin, while less physically demanding, requires a strong grip and finger strength to be effective.

Wrist Spin bowlers often have a more varied arsenal, including leg breaks, googlies, and flippers. These variations can bamboozle batsmen. Finger Spin bowlers, however, primarily focus on off-breaks and arm balls, relying more on subtle variations in speed and flight.
